Corporate Counsel - Labor & Employment
Responsibilities
- Provide labor and employment law guidance and support to client-facing human resource professionals.
- Offer strategic input to the business from an operational risk perspective, provide timely and insightful advice.
- Cook up response to quantified risks, prepare and deliver regular reports based on thorough operational risk analysis and insights.
- Ensure risk management policies and strategies are in compliance with applicable regulations, contracts, state and city laws, and strategic goals.
- Aid in developing strategy and protocol to assess employment law-related legal risks associated with client transactions.
- Serve as a trusted business partner by providing practical, risk-based legal advice and developing creative, compliant solutions that help the business achieve its objectives.
- Collaborate closely with internal stakeholders to identify paths forward that balance business needs with legal and regulatory requirements, rather than simply identifying obstacles.
- Identify ongoing compliance training and support needs for client-facing human resource professionals.
- Stay current on PEO legal and industry developments related to labor and employment laws.
- Lead and execute strategic design and process improvement projects internally.
- Investigate and respond to claims, EEOC charges and other administrative actions.
- Oversee employment litigation matters, regulatory hearings, and investigations.
- Maintain excellent partnerships with clients to meet their legal and business needs.
- Provide support for any other matter as may become necessary.
Requirements
- 5+ years of experience in labor and employment in private practice or corporate legal department preferred.
- Law degree (JD)
- Experience advising PEOs, staffing companies, HR outsourcing organizations, or employers on labor and employment matters is a plus.
- Admission to the NY Bar
- Excellent communication and strategic thinking skills
- Must have the ability to effectively interact with all levels of Sr. leadership team.
Pay
$135,000 - $155,000 annually, commensurate with experience
